As WMAQ reported at the time: In her 10-page statement (.pdf), [Illinois Attorney General Lisa] Madigan relates Pension Code to the charges with which Blagojevich was ultimately convicted: None of the benefits herein provided for shall be paid to any person who is convicted of any felony relating to or arising out of or in connection with his or her service as a member, Section 2-156 of the Pension Code states. In addition, a police authority can determine forfeiture where a member of a police force has been convicted of an offence, committed in connection with his/her service as a member of a police force, which is certified by the Secretary of State either to have been gravely injurious to the interests of the State or to be liable to lead to serious loss of confidence in the public service.
